AUGUSTA, Ga.—The door was open all day for Scottie Scheffler.

The defending Masters champion failed to take advantage time and time again, leaving him seven shots behind leader Rory McIlroy with a round left in his bid to join Jack Nicklaus as the only players to win three green jackets in a four-year span.
